Re: Hail Damage

[ View Follow Ups ] [ Post Followup ] [ Return to Forum ]

Posted by Hal/WA on April 11, 2003 at 22:29:57 from (208.8.194.14):

In Reply to: Hail Damage posted by Gary in TX on April 11, 2003 at 22:04:57:

I have heard of the idea of using dry ice to shrink the hail dents, but have no experience with trying it. We don't get hail big enough to dent vehicles here. It wouldn't cost much to try it.

An alternative would be to just get a replacement hood from a wrecking yard or the manufacturer's parts depot. There are also all kinds of aftermarket parts available, even from J C Whitney. Good luck. Let us know if the dry ice works.
